Exterior Masonry Staining in Longmont, CO
Exterior masonry staining is a process that enhances the appearance of brick, stone, or concrete surfaces on residential properties. This service involves applying specialized stains to change or refresh the color and finish of masonry materials, providing a uniform and attractive look. Projects often include restoring the aesthetic of chimneys, retaining walls, facades, or other structural elements that feature exposed masonry. Property owners typically want to understand the types of stains available, the durability of the finish, and how the process can improve curb appeal while protecting the underlying material from weathering.
Before requesting exterior masonry staining, property owners should consider the current condition of the surface, including any existing damage or discoloration. It’s important to determine whether cleaning or repairs are needed prior to staining to achieve the best results. Additionally, understanding the range of colors and finishes offered can help align the project with the overall style of the property. Proper preparation and choosing the right stain can extend the lifespan of the masonry and enhance the overall appearance of the home or building.

Exterior Masonry Staining Questions
What types of masonry surfaces can be stained? Exterior staining can be applied to brick, stone, concrete, and stucco surfaces to enhance appearance and protect against weathering.
Is staining suitable for historic or older masonry? Yes, staining can be used to refresh or restore older masonry, providing a uniform look while preserving the surface's integrity.
How does staining improve the appearance of masonry? Staining adds color and depth, highlighting textures and patterns to enhance curb appeal without covering the surface entirely.
Can staining be used to match existing masonry colors? Yes, custom stains can be formulated to match or complement existing masonry colors for a cohesive look.
